Sump Pump Relocation in West Des Moines, IA
Sump pump relocation services involve moving an existing sump pump to a different area within a property to improve drainage or accommodate renovations. This service is often requested during home improvements, basement finishing projects, or when the current sump pump placement no longer effectively protects the property from water intrusion.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the work, including how the new location will impact drainage efficiency, access for maintenance, and the overall system performance. Proper planning ensures that the sump pump remains effective in preventing basement flooding and water damage.
Before requesting sump pump relocation, property owners should consider factors such as the best new placement for optimal water removal, the proximity to existing drainage systems, and any necessary adjustments to piping or electrical connections. It’s also helpful to understand the potential impact on the property's foundation and whether additional waterproofing or drainage improvements are recommended during the relocation process.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the project meets the property's needs and provides long-lasting protection against water issues.

Sump Pump Relocation Questions
Why might someone need to relocate a sump pump? Relocation may be necessary to improve drainage, prevent flooding, or adapt to property renovations and landscaping changes.
What should property owners consider before relocating a sump pump? It's important to evaluate the new discharge location, ensure proper drainage, and confirm access to power sources.
Can sump pump relocation help with existing drainage issues? Yes, relocating the sump pump can address persistent flooding or pooling by optimizing water flow away from the foundation.
What types of properties typically request sump pump relocation? Homeowners with landscaping updates, basement renovations, or drainage problems often seek this service to improve water management.
